Marijuana is known to produce altered states of consciousness primarily due to its active component, delta-9-tetrahydrocannabinol (THC). THC interacts with the endocannabinoid system in the brain, which plays a role in regulating various physiological and cognitive processes. When consumed, marijuana can affect mood, perception, and consciousness.

Users often report experiences such as heightened sensory perception, feelings of relaxation or euphoria, and alterations in time perception. These effects can vary widely based on the individual, the method of consumption, and the strain of marijuana used. Unlike some other substances, which might enhance focus or alertness, marijuana distinctly alters mental states, making it unique in terms of its psychoactive effects.

In contrast, while substances like alcohol can also cause changes in consciousness, their primary effects involve lowering inhibition and impairing motor function rather than the diverse range of subjective experiences often reported with marijuana. Nicotine primarily stimulates the central nervous system without significant alterations in consciousness, and caffeine is mainly a stimulant that increases alertness rather than producing altered states of consciousness. Thus, marijuana is particularly noted for its significant influence on the perception of reality and cognitive function, distinguishing it from the other substances listed.
